CCD-Delay-Lines in Audio

Document Thumbnail

In this paper, the properties and applications of a CCD-delay-line are discussed. It concerns a two-phase buried channel CCD, which was recently developed at the KUL-labs, Belgium. Attention is given to the typical driving circuits and the signal processing of such devices. The audio properties are discussed, just as the advantages and disadvantages in comparison with digital delay lines. Applications of these devices will be discussed for use in the audio field.
